Marilyn Cochran-Smith

Marilyn Cochran-Smith Holds The John E. Cawthorne Endowed Chair In Teacher Education For Urban Schools At Boston College's Lynch School Of Education, Where She Directs The Doctoral Program In Curriculum And Instruction.&Nbsp; Dr. Cochran-Smith Earned Her Ph.D. In Language And Education From The University Of Pennsylvania In 1982 Where She Was A Tenured Faculty Member At The Graduate School Of Education Until Going To Boston College In 1996.
